The ‘Nanda Devi himal’ feeds the :
Milam and Pindari glaciers
Gangotri and Kedarnath glaciers
Siachen and Hispar glaciers
None of these
Milam Glacier is a major glacier of the Kumaon Himalaya. It is located in the tehsil of Munsiyari, part of the Pithoragarh district of Uttarakhand, India, about 15 kilometres northeast of Nanda Devi. It ranges in elevation from about 5,500 metres to about 3,870 metres at its snout. The Pindari Glacier is a glacier found in the upper reaches of the Kumaon Himalayas, to the southeast of Nanda Devi and Nanda Kot. The glacier is about three kilometers long and 365 meters wide and gives rise to the Pindar River which meets the Alakananda at Karnaprayag in the Garhwal district.
